use crate::git_helpers::{create_local_repo, push_new_commit};
use crate::harness::TestServer;
use crate::runtime::{skip_without_git, skip_without_runtime};
use serial_test::serial;
use std::time::Duration;
use witryna::config::{BuildOverrides, Config, SiteConfig};

fn polling_site(name: &str, repo_url: &str) -> SiteConfig {
    SiteConfig {
        name: name.to_owned(),
        repo_url: repo_url.to_owned(),
        branch: "main".to_owned(),
        webhook_token: "poll-token".to_owned(),
        webhook_token_file: None,
        build_overrides: BuildOverrides {
            image: Some("alpine:latest".to_owned()),
            command: Some("mkdir -p out && echo '<h1>polled</h1>' > out/index.html".to_owned()),
            public: Some("out".to_owned()),
        },
        poll_interval: Some(Duration::from_secs(2)),
        build_timeout: None,
        cache_dirs: None,
        post_deploy: None,
        env: None,
        container_memory: None,
        container_cpus: None,
        container_pids_limit: None,
        container_network: "none".to_owned(),
        git_depth: None,
        container_workdir: None,
        config_file: None,
    }
}

#[tokio::test]
#[serial]
async fn polling_triggers_build_on_new_commits() {
    skip_without_git!();
    skip_without_runtime!();

    let tempdir = tempfile::tempdir().unwrap();
    let base_dir = tempdir.path().to_path_buf();

    let repo_dir = tempdir.path().join("repos");
    tokio::fs::create_dir_all(&repo_dir).await.unwrap();
    let repo_url = create_local_repo(&repo_dir, "main").await;

    let site = polling_site("poll-site", &repo_url);

    let config = Config {
        listen_address: "127.0.0.1:0".to_owned(),
        container_runtime: crate::harness::test_config(base_dir.clone()).container_runtime,
        base_dir: base_dir.clone(),
        log_dir: base_dir.join("logs"),
        log_level: "debug".to_owned(),
        max_builds_to_keep: 5,
        git_timeout: None,
        sites: vec![site],
    };

    let server = TestServer::start(config).await;

    // Start polling
    server
        .state
        .polling_manager
        .start_polling(server.state.clone())
        .await;

    // Wait for the initial poll cycle to trigger a build
    let builds_dir = base_dir.join("builds/poll-site");
    let max_wait = Duration::from_secs(30);
    let start = std::time::Instant::now();

    loop {
        if start.elapsed() > max_wait {
            // Polling may not have triggered yet — acceptable in CI
            eprintln!("SOFT FAIL: polling did not trigger build within {max_wait:?}");
            return;
        }
        if builds_dir.join("current").is_symlink() {
            break;
        }
        tokio::time::sleep(Duration::from_millis(500)).await;
    }

    let first_target = tokio::fs::read_link(builds_dir.join("current"))
        .await
        .unwrap();

    // Push a new commit
    push_new_commit(&repo_url, &tempdir.path().join("push"), "main").await;

    // Wait for polling to detect and rebuild
    let max_wait = Duration::from_secs(30);
    let start = std::time::Instant::now();

    loop {
        if start.elapsed() > max_wait {
            eprintln!("SOFT FAIL: polling did not detect new commit within {max_wait:?}");
            return;
        }

        if let Ok(target) = tokio::fs::read_link(builds_dir.join("current")).await
            && target != first_target
        {
            // New build detected
            return;
        }

        tokio::time::sleep(Duration::from_millis(500)).await;
    }
}
